Context Help in Excel
MS Excel provides context sensitive help on mouse over. To see context sensitive help for a particular Menu option, hover the mouse over the option for some time. Then you can see the context sensitive Help as shown below.

Getting More Help
For getting more help with MS Excel from Microsoft you can press F1 or by File → Help → Support → Microsoft Office Help.
